  • Some disorders are caused by the inheritance of certain alleles (e.g. polydactyly (having extra fingers or toes) is caused by a dominant allele; cystic fibrosis (a disorder of cell membranes) is caused by a recessive allele).
  • Embryo screening involves looking for genetic disorders in embryos before they develop, allowing the parents to make an informed decision about continuing or terminating the pregnancy, which may alleviate suffering. However, there is a possible risk to the embryo, and the person carrying the embryo. It is also often expensive, and can be seen as unethical or against some religions
